Transaction 2b70943edb4f64440d771d3966da31abe6e31e59395890ed018c11c784aacaee
1 Input
2 Outputs
- 2b70943edb4f64440d771d3966da31abe6e31e59395890ed018c11c784aacaee:0
- 2b70943edb4f64440d771d3966da31abe6e31e59395890ed018c11c784aacaee:1
value 1090000
address 3FAe9G6LCXn3qAANRqJB1P5QfrCo2iGrbE
value 100253
address 1C9ejhDrouH9D43iz6J6fbradsSeujvvwW